Embodiment 1

[0029] An ophthalmic medical instrument scalpel, characterized in that the ophthalmic medical instrument surgical knife includes a handle and a knife body, both the handle and the knife body are made of a reinforced phase nickel alloy, and the reinforced phase nickel alloy raw material powder includes a reinforced phase and a nickel alloy: The reinforcing phase (weight) is composed of 80 parts of aluminum nitride, 70 parts of titanium carbide, 30 parts of silicon nitride, 10 parts of lanthanum nitride, and 40 parts of tungsten carbide; the nickel alloy (weight) is composed of Al3%, Zn1%, Mn0.8 %, B0.5%, Pr0.1%, Ta0.08%, V0.05%, Ce0.03%, the rest is composed of Ni; the weight ratio of reinforcement phase and nickel alloy is 0.8,

[0030] Ophthalmic medical instrument scalpel is prepared by mixing raw material powder, pressing and sintering, annealing, machining, quenching and tempering:

Abstract

A medical scalpel for the department of ophthalmology is characterized by comprising a handle and a body, wherein both the handle and the body are made of reinforcement phase nickel alloys. A reinforcement phase in an extrusion die barrel comprises aluminium nitride, titanium carbide, silicon nitride, lanthanum nitride and tungsten carbide, and the mechanical performance of the material is improved; by the aid of powder mixing, pressing sintering, annealing, machining, quenching and tempering procedures, manufacturing procedures are simpler, and the cost is reduced.

Description

technical field [0001] The invention relates to an ophthalmic medical device scalpel, which belongs to the technical field of medical devices. Background technique [0002] The currently used scalpel consists of two parts, the stainless steel blade and the handle. The sharpness of the stainless steel blade will gradually decrease with the wear and tear during use. When the blade becomes blunt, it will affect the stripping and excision of the tissue. Corrosion and rust are prone to occur. There is an urgent need for a scalpel that is corrosion-resistant, wear-resistant, and difficult to pollute, and it has sufficient sharpness to fully meet the needs of surgery.
